layout: post
title: 《程序员编程思维训练》Day6
category: opinion
description: 学习如何学习
开始 | 更新(碎片) |
---|---|
2016年1月24日13:40:20 | 2016年1月24日13:40:25 |
- 笔记思考
- 读了多少?
- 有什么收获和疑问?
- 书中的内容和自己有什么联系?
- 哪些拓宽了自己的知识?
- 哪些能促进自己的行动?
如何实现你的目标
参考案例:
知识投资|时间分配
等我有空了,再去学习一门新的编程语言
时间不会被创造,不能销毁,只能合理分配
知识投资:
- 制定具体计划
- SMART原则
- 目标分层
- 现在的目标(下一步输出~~)
- 明年的目标
- 五年目标?
+ 多样化 学习的任何东西都有价值,只是当下不能直接影响你的回报、工作相关价值
- 主动投资
- 客观评估计划执行
- 是否到达预期
- 是否需要止损 STOP
- 定期投资(成本平均)
- 固定的学习环境
- 固定学习时间片段
- 想好时间段要做事情,然后立即执行,排除干扰
让学习成为习惯
例如:在学习Python课程时,每周4固定线上公开课,课程开始前半天会通过邮件组通知学员今晚课程内容,知识点。方便学员提前预习内容,而不是课程直播时候,一边讲解一边Google
增强学习
- 主动阅读、总结
- 思维导图建立模式、关系
- 以教代学
主动阅读
SQ3R主动阅读
调查Survey
扫描目录
直接看章节总结
建立书本框架模型
提问question
带着问题读书
阅读read
选择性
“主题”性相关
复述recite
总结
笔记
跨感官复刻笔记,勿自欺欺人
涂鸦
自言自语
录音笔式记录-回放
隐喻-类比
回顾review
优化笔记
小组分享
思维导图
思维导图 (同时运用L/R做笔记)
离开键盘,手绘导图
软件会让你进入L模式,而非R
1.手绘一个粗糙的
2.根据需要重画
3.修饰链接
以教代学
以教代学
角色转换,向别人解释你的东西
笔记,教会半年前的自己
提问
可以经常去思考以下四个问题:
- 针对当前的学习材料,我已具备了哪些相关的知识?
- 针对当前的学习材料,我又学到了哪些新的知识?这些知识对原有知识构成了何种补充或者挑战?
- 针对当前的学习材料,还有哪些未知的东西,且这些东西我通过简单的探索就可以了解?
- 针对当前的学习材料,还有哪些未知的东西,无法轻易地获得解答,同时又有价值成为我长期去探索的问题?
网友评论